DG Monitoring & IoT: Optimizing Building Energy Performance
Modern building operations systems are increasingly leveraging Distributed Generation (DG) monitoring and the Internet of connectivity to drastically improve energy efficiency. This integration provides instantaneous insights into energy output from sources like solar panels, combined heat and CHP units, and fuel cells, allowing facilities personnel to proactively adjust building loads and optimize overall expenditure. In addition, IoT devices can monitor different parameters—such as temperature, activity, and lighting levels—to dynamically adjust HVAC and lighting systems, leading to significant energy decreases.
- Better grid reliability
- Minimized energy bills
- Improved sustainability footprint

Building Automation & Resource Efficiency : Utilizing IoT and Distributed Power Observation
Modern structures are increasingly implementing smart automation systems to secure significant resource savings gains. Such transformation is largely propelled by the integration of Connected Device technology and precise tracking of decentralized generation sources. Connected Devices offer immediate data about facility operation , permitting facility managers to adjust temperature, air circulation, air conditioning , and lighting . In addition, monitoring decentralized generation systems—such as rooftop solar and wind generators — provides valuable data into output levels and potential efficiencies .
- Minimizes resource expenses
- Optimizes facility function
- Encourages sustainability
